6.6.18. nvoParamResp (Parameter Access Response)
Output network variable
SNVT type: SNVT_preset (94)
It provides to the response of the inverter parameters accessing (nviParamCmd). Refer to section 7.5
“Parameter access method” for the example usage.

*1: This value may be displayed with decimal value on network tool
*2: When access error occurred, “value[0]” field shows FFh and the error code is shown in
“value[3]” field.
01h: Illegal function for the addressed node
02h: Illegal parameter address
03h: Illegal data value
04h: Illegal access (cf. prohibit writing)
6.6.19. nvoTypeVer
 
(Identification)
Output network variable
SNVT type: SNVT_str_asc (36)    polled
It provides the inverter identification data (Brand, Commercial Reference, Version) by Ascii code. Null
The string is ended by Null terminator (“ 0”). This variable can be read only with polling.
